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Inspection

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ore musty odors in your home, they can be a sign of water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ell, especially after a flood or leak, it’s essential to investigate further. Our team can help you identify the source of the smell and provide a solution to fix the issue.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ice water stains,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the stain and provide a solution to fix the issue.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Warped or buckled floors can be a sign of water damage. If you notice that your floors are uneven or have buckles,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ution to fix the problem.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ice that your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ution to fix the problem.

Unexplained Mold Growth

Unexplained mold growth can be a sign of water damage. If you notice mold growth in your home,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the mold and provide a solution to fix the issue.

Water Damage Inspection Cost in Mission Viejo, CA

The cost of water damage inspection in Mission Viejo, CA, can vary based on the severity, size of aff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$500 – $2,500 Severity and size of affected area
Drying and Inspection $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and equipment used
Repair and Restoration $2,500 – $10,000 Size of affected area, equipment used, and materials needed
Moisture Removal and Drying $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area and equipment used
Structural Drying and Repair $3,000 – $6,000 Size of affected area and equipment used
Water Damage Restoration $5,000 – $15,000 Size of affected area, equipment used, and materials needed

The prices listed above are estimates and may vary based on the specific situation and location. We offer free estimates and will provide you with a detailed report of our findings and recommendations for the necessary repairs and restoration work.
